The dry pasta, dough, and flour mixes market size is expected to see strong growth in the next few years. It will grow to $171.37 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.8%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to increasing adoption of health-oriented food products, rising demand for alternative grain pasta, expansion of online grocery retail, growing innovation in flour blend formulations, increasing focus on clean-label packaged foods. Major trends in the forecast period include increasing demand for gluten-free and specialty pasta, rising consumption of ready-to-cook flour mixes, growing preference for whole grain products, expansion of convenience food offerings, enhanced focus on shelf-stable food products.
The rising demand for bakery products is expected to drive the growth of the dry pasta, dough, and flour mixes market in the coming years. Bakery products are foods made using various leavening methods - including yeast-raised, chemical, air, and partial leavening - and include bread, cakes, pastries, and biscuits. The need for dry pasta, dough, and flour mixes is fueled by the adoption of advanced bakery systems, innovative designs, and cutting-edge commercial bakery equipment that enhance product taste, texture, and durability. For example, in November 2023, according to a report by Agriculture and Agri-Food Canada (AAFC), a Canada-based federal agricultural agency, the U.K. ranked as the second-largest global market for baked goods, with imports valued at US$3.6 billion totaling 1.1 billion kilograms. Among these imports, Canada was the ninth-largest supplier to the U.K., holding a 1.3% market share, with imports valued at US$45.9 million amounting to 11.6 million kilograms. Therefore, growing demand for bakery products is supporting the expansion of the dry pasta, dough, and flour mixes market.
Key companies in the dry pasta, dough, and flour mixes market are launching new products to offer better consumer choices. For instance, in March 2023, GOODLES, a US-based producer of macaroni and cheese products, introduced a new line of dry pasta products: Lucky Penne (Penne), Loopdy-Loos (Cavatappi), and Curveballs (Pipette). These products feature a balanced nutritional profile with 10 g of protein, 7 g of fiber with prebiotics, and 21 nutrients from plant sources, providing a “better-for-you” option in the pasta category.
In November 2024, Ulusoy Un Sanayi ve Ticaret A.Ş., a Turkey-based flour and cereal products manufacturer, acquired an 85% stake in Pastificio Mediterranea for approximately €5.3 million. Through this acquisition, Ulusoy Un aims to expand from commodity flour into higher value-added grain-based products by entering the Italian dry pasta segment and leveraging its global raw-material sourcing and customer network to grow its pasta business internationally. Pastificio Mediterranea, an Italy-based company, has been producing high-quality pasta for more than a century and continues to operate its modern pasta plant in Silvano d’Orba under the historic Moccagatta family’s ongoing management.

The dry pasta, dough, and flour mixes market consists of sales of instant pasta, non-instant pasta, pastry mixes, bread mixes, and batter mixes. Values in this market are ‘factory gate’ values, that is the value of goods sold by the manufacturers or creators of the goods, whether to other entities (including downstream manufacturers, wholesalers, distributors, and retailers) or directly to end customers. The value of goods in this market includes related services sold by the creators of the goods.
The market value is defined as the revenues that enterprises gain from the sale of goods and/or services within the specified market and geography through sales, grants, or donations in terms of the currency (in USD unless otherwise specified).
The revenues for a specified geography are consumption values that are revenues generated by organizations in the specified geography within the market, irrespective of where they are produced. It does not include revenues from resales along the supply chain, either further along the supply chain or as part of other products.
